Tour Overview

Canyon Lake: Scenic Guided Kayaking Tour - Tour Overview

The scenic guided kayaking tour on Canyon Lake offers a 3.5-hour adventure through the stunning natural beauty of the Tonto National Forest.

Priced from $135 per person, the tour provides a personalized experience with smaller group sizes.

Guests will receive a safety briefing before setting out on the water, where they’ll paddle beneath towering cliffs and enjoy scenic views and wildlife.

The tour includes the use of a single or two-person kayak, paddles, life jackets, and a dry bag, as well as a Tonto National Forest parking pass.

Certified guides lead the way, sharing their expertise and 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ience for all participants.

Recommended Attire

Canyon Lake: Scenic Guided Kayaking Tour - Recommended Attire

Participants should wear clothes that can get wet, with swimwear recommended for the kayaking tour. Water shoes or all-terrain sandals are ideal as they’ll provide traction and grip while out on the water.

It’s important to dress appropriately for the activity and the weather conditions. Bringing a change of clothes is also advised in case participants get thoroughly soaked during the excursion.

The tour operators emphasize arriving at least 15 minutes before the adventure begins to ensure a smooth start. Parking on holidays and weekends can be full, so participants are encouraged to plan accordingly and arrive with enough time to get geared up and ready for the guided kayaking experience.

Getting to the Tour

The scenic guided kayaking tour departs from the Tonto National Forest recreation area, located approximately an hour’s drive east of Phoenix, Arizona.

Guests are advised to arrive at least 15 minutes before the adventure begins to ensure a smooth start. Parking on holidays and weekends can be limited, so early arrival is recommended.

To reach the tour location, visitors can follow these simple steps:

  1. Take the Loop 202 freeway east from Phoenix towards Apache Junction.
  2. Exit onto State Route 88 and follow the signs for the Tonto National Forest.
  3. Continue driving for around 30 minutes until you reach the recreation area.
  4. Look for the designated kayaking tour meeting spot and check in with the guides.
